Happy Harmony Week!

This week (20-26 March) is a celebration of Australia’s multicultural identity and coincides with Harmony Day and the International Day for the Elimination of Racial Discrimination (21 March).

According to the latest census, more than half of all Australians are first or second-generation migrants, with more than 5.5 million people speaking a language other than English at home.
